Improper Output Neutralization for Logs
CVE-2024-9026
Summary
In PHP versions 8.1.* before 8.1.30, 8.2.* before 8.2.24, 8.3.* before 8.3.12, when using PHP-FPM SAPI and it is configured to catch workers output through catch_workers_output = yes, it may be possible to pollute the final log or remove up to 4 characters from the log messages by manipulating log message content. Additionally, if PHP-FPM is configured to use syslog output, it may be possible to further remove log data using the same vulnerability.

CWE-117 - Improper Output Neutralization for Logs
The software does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es output that is written to logs.
